The cover story is a celebratory history of Aramco mapping in Saudi Arabia from the 1930s up to the major exercise completed with the USGS. It includes early photos from Aramco's Exploration Department, examples of maps and aerial photography, Aramco cartographers and geologists including Charles Phillips, Lee Ramirez, Thomas Barger, Max Steineke, et al. Other articles cover Bahrain; the experiences of Saudi students in the US; Kahlil Gibran; and marine archaeology in the Mediterranean. Photographers include Aramco's own Khalil Abou El-Nasr and V.K. Antony.

"Keith Bates, editor of Safari Magazine during its early years, has selected his favorite articles appearing in the magazine during his tenure and tells about his experiences with each author. The articles cover a range of big game hunting subjects spanning all continents on which big game animals are hunted. In his foreword, bates talks about problems of producing the struggling magazine during the 1970s and how it came to be the most respected journal in the world of international big game hunting. Bill Quimby, the magazine's present editor, brings the reader up to date." Contents include:- Introduction by Warren Parker; Foreword by William R.
